SCOTLAND’S national poet Robert Burns is honoured annually, not just in his native land, but all over the world.

On Friday January 20 2023 members of Galashiels Burns Club met at Lawyer’s Brae to place a wreath at the poet’s statue in celebration of his birth on January 25 1759.

Club chairman Bruce Robertson did the honours as the town’s clock struck 2pm.

The club has been honouring Burns since 1908 and after a pandemic related absence the annual Burns Supper returned on Friday night to the town’s Volunteer Hall.
